Output 6da627a52ea4b51efd79c5d947848c2112a18f2b9cfc9d2295249a48f373a8fb:0

value
740640569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8773bd826133988c92e3907e8d4e8d993818b800 OP_EQUAL
address
MLFN76tLSWbpMBLCby2CFEma8Q2E7TDQTY
transaction
6da627a52ea4b51efd79c5d947848c2112a18f2b9cfc9d2295249a48f373a8fb
spent
true